Transaction 12ff6ae6d8c62ce4836e7cb734c7e27ae103d282b3dd3251891d5c2ce6da1bb4

24 Input
1 Outputs
  • 12ff6ae6d8c62ce4836e7cb734c7e27ae103d282b3dd3251891d5c2ce6da1bb4:0
  • value  4387009
    address  3P5XdAWv3YuhWqhp83aACp6dqkAcpiupVP